It is common among people to have some sort of mental difficulties when some changes happen suddenly in their life. These are called Common Mental Health Problems or CMHP. Office mental health problems are mostly known to go with CMHPs. The office mental health issues might affect the person’s official life including emotions taking the better of the person.

There are many ways to tackle office mental health related issues. First of all, if you feel like depressed or under stress, get some help from an expert in the field of mental health. However, it is a better choice to prevent any office mental health issues rather than treating it once you have it.

Step 5

To avoid office mental health issues, you should start to take responsibilities and communicate well with your colleagues. Steps also have to be taken for avoiding any pitfalls in the workplace; good planning will make this possible.
